Skip to main content

Curie Tech AI Plugin

CurieTech AI has introduced a dedicated plugin for Anypoint Studio, designed to seamlessly integrate your development workflow with the capabilities of CurieTech AI.

Note: This plugin is currently in early access.

Key Highlights

  • Full IDE Integration: Interact with CurieTech AI directly within your development environment.
  • Multi-task Support: View and apply changes to multiple assigned tasks in just a few clicks.
  • Generate & Apply Code: Instantly generate code and test cases without context switching.
  • Frictionless Development: Boost productivity by centralizing enhancements, updates, and task handling in Anypoint Studio.

How to Install the Plugin for Studio

  1. Open Anypoint Studio
  2. Navigate to: Help > Install New Software
  3. Click Add and choose the Archive option
  4. Paste the link provided in the community channel
  5. Give a random name (e.g., CurieTech AI Plugin) and click Add
  6. Click Next, and select Curie Tech AI Plugin
  7. Accept the license agreement and check “I trust this”
  8. Click Finish, then restart Anypoint Studio

How to Install the Plugin for VS Code

Instructions for VS Code installation will be added here.


Connect to Curie Tech AI

  1. After restart, locate the Curie Tech AI panel in your IDE
  2. Click Connect
  3. Submit credentials and authorize the connection
  4. Once connected, you'll see your synced tasks and agent interface inside Studio

How to Use the Plugin

1. View Your Workspace

Once the plugin is installed and connected, you'll see a list of all chats and tasks present in your CurieTech AI workspace directly in the IDE panel.

2. Start a New Chat

  • Click on "Chats" in the plugin panel
  • On the right side, you'll see a "New Chat" option
  • Click "New Chat" to open the chat interface
  • You can start a conversation with CurieTech AI directly in the IDE
  • To attach code context, select "Select Project" to choose from your open Anypoint Studio projects

3. Conversational Development

Your conversation with CurieTech AI can cover anything:

  • Task Planning: Describe what you want to accomplish in simple terms
  • Code Review: Ask for code analysis and improvements
  • Troubleshooting: Get help debugging issues
  • Project Guidance: Seek advice on architecture and best practices

CurieTech AI acts like a Senior Developer, asking clarifying questions and guiding you through the development process. Once you provide the necessary details, simply ask CurieTech AI to start the task.

4. Monitor and Apply Changes

  • Click "View Task" to review the generated code in your browser
  • The task ID will automatically appear and update in real-time
  • Watch the status change from "In Progress" to "Ready to Apply"
  • Once complete, click "Apply Changes" to implement the modifications
  • Multiple file changes will be applied simultaneously in your Canvas

5. Direct Task Creation

For standalone tasks without conversation:

  • Click "Tasks" in the plugin panel
  • Click "New Task" in the right corner
  • Choose your project from the dropdown menu
  • Select the required agent (Repository Coder, MUnit Test Generator, etc.)
  • Provide a detailed prompt describing your requirements
  • Fill in necessary configuration details
  • Click "Start Task" to begin the process

6. Workspace Management

  • The plugin displays chats and tasks from your current browser workspace
  • Use the transfer arrows button to switch workspace or to sign out